HISTORY
◦ Sodium Hyaluronate was 1st used in
ophthalmic surgery in 1972 as a
replacement for vitreous and aqueous
humor.
◦ Viscosurgey was term coined by Balazs in
1979.
◦ Healon (sodium hyaluronate, 1%) is the
first viscoelastic product produced in1979.

INTRODUCTION
Viscoelastic agents (now termed ophthalmic
viscosurgical devices [OVDs] by the International
Standards Organization [ISO]) for uses in ophthalmic
intraocular procedures has had a significant impact
on
the practice of ophthalmology.
Ophthalmic viscosurgical devices (OVDs), are a
class of nonactive, clear, gel-like chemical
compounds with viscous and elastic properties.
DR PRAVIN RAI 4
OVDs possess a unique set of properties,
on their chemical structure, that enable
them to protect the corneal endothelium
from mechanical trauma and to maintain
an intraocular space, even in the face of
an open incision.

VISCOSITY
 Viscosity reflects a
solutions resistance to
flow.
 Viscosity of OVDs is
measured in
centipoise(cPs) or
centistokes (cSt), which
are measures of the
resistance to flow relative
to given shear force.
 The higher the solutions
molecular weight, the
more it resist flow. DR PRAVIN RAI 8
VISCOELASTICITY
 Elasticity refers to
the ability of a
solution to return to
its original shape
after being stressed.
 Elasticity allows the
anterior chamber to
reform after
deformation by
depression on
cornea when
external forces are
released.
DR PRAVIN RAI 9
DR PRAVIN RAI 10
PSEUDOPLASTICITY
 Pseudoplasticity refers
to a solutions ability to
transform when under
pressure, from a gel
like substance to a
more liquid substance.
 More pseudoplastic a
material is, more
rapidly it changes from
being highly viscous at
rest to a thin, watery
solution at high shear
force.
DR PRAVIN RAI 11
SURFACE TENSION
 The coating ability of OVD is
determine not only by
surface tension of material
itself but also by a surface
tension of contact tissue,
surgical instruments or IOL.
 By measuring the angle
formed by drop of OVD on a
flat surface ( contact angle)
the coating ability is
estimated.
 At lowest surface tension
and lower contact angle,
better ability to coat. DR PRAVIN RAI 12

SODIUM HYALURONATE
 Biopolymer, disaccharide
 Occurring in many connective
tissues through the body
including both aqueous and
vitreous humors.
 Hyaluronate has a half life of
approximately 1 day in aqueous
and 3 days in vitreous.
 Mainly present in visco
cohesive.
DR PRAVIN RAI 14
CHONDROITIN SULFATE
 Chondroitin sulfate is another
viscoelastic biopolymer that
is found as one of the three
mucopolysaccharides in the
cornea.
 Obtain from shark fin
cartilage
 Estimated from anterior
chamber is approximately 24
to 30 hours.
 Coats tissue but poor space
maintainer
DR PRAVIN RAI 15
HYDROXYPROPYL METHYL
CELLULOSE
 Does not occur naturally in animals but is
distributed widely in plant fibers.
 Easy availabiliy
 Ease of preparation
 Storage at room temperature
 Ability to withstand autoclaving
 Main component in dispersives

COHESIVE VS DISPERSIVES
COHESIVES DISPERSIVES
 High viscosity
 High Mol Wt
 Long chain
molecules
 Adhere to themselves
through
intermolecular bonds,
resists breaking apart
 High degree of
pseudoplasticity and
high surface tension
 Low viscosity
 Low mol wt
 Short chain molecules
 They adhere well to
external surface, e.g.-
tissues and
instruments. These
materials tend to break
easily apart.

ADVANTAGE
 Excellent coating and gives superior endothelial
protection.
DISADVANTAGES
 Complete removal of dispersive OVD is difficult
because the molecules do not tend to join together
and do not aspirate as a unit.
 Do not maintain or stabilize space.
 Can form micro bubbles and obscure the view.
 High risk of post op rise IOP rise.
DR PRAVIN RAI 26
VISCOADAPTIVES
 Behavior change at different flow rates.
 Acts as viscous cohesive agent at lower flow
rate and as a pseudo dispersive agent at
higher flow rate.
Adapts its behavior to surgeon needs during
surgery.
 Example- HEALON-5
DR PRAVIN RAI 27
ADVANTAGES
1) Crystal clear and high refractive index then aq.
Humor, so increase clarity within surgical field.
2) Ability to bind to and to protect delicate corneal
endothelial cells from debris and turbulence during
phaco.
3) Helpful in small pupil as it causes viscomydriasis.
4) Neutralizes the +ve pressure and prevents the
capsulorehexis extension.
DISADVANTAGE
1. Risk of post op IOP rise if retained
DR PRAVIN RAI 28
SOFT CELL TECHNIQUE
Developed by Arshinoff.
Use of lower viscosity dispersive and
high viscosity cohesive OVDs together
to minimize their drawbacks and to get
best properties of both.

USES OF OVDS
CATARACT SURGERY:
 Coat and protect endothelium ( direct trauma from
instruments, lens fragments, or air bubbles
,Ultrasound energy from phacoemulsification and
irrigation fluid turbulence)
 Maintain anterior chamber (for example, during
capsulorhexis or phaco tip insertion)
 Open capsular bag for intraocular lens implantation
 Viscodissection/Viscoexpression
 Mobilisation of lens fragments
 Compartmentalisation of surgical field (for example,
during vitreous loss)
DR PRAVIN RAI 34
GLAUCOMA SURGERY
Visco-canalostomy
 Means opening of schlemms canal by OVD
 A Non penetrating procedure, independent of external
filtration
 Advantages
-decrease risk of infection
-decrease the incidence of cataract
-hypotony
- flat AC
- Excludes risk of late infection, conjunctival and
episcleral scarring
Healon GV and healon5 are used.
DR PRAVIN RAI 35
KERATOPLASTY
 Used to fill the AC before removing corneal
button from donor eyes as it helps to protect
corneal endothelium and provides and even
and circular trephination.
In recipients eyes helps to have even and
circular trephination, protects other
intraocular structures, maintain IOP and
prevents sudden collapse of AC during
trephination.
In lamellar KP helps in the dissection of deep
stroma during dissection of receipents stroma
called viscodelamination of cornea.
DR PRAVIN RAI 36
POSTERIOR SEGMENT
SURGERIES
 Replace diseased vitreous
 Reattach and provide temporary tamponade of
retinal hole and detachments.
 Reattach Giant retinal tears or rolled retina.
 Restore intraocular pressure after release of
subretinal fluid.
 Maintain IOP during vitrectomy
 Protect corneal endothelium during gas injection in
aphakic eye. DR PRAVIN RAI 37
 In Strabismus surgery Force required to
bring the muscle to its insertion is significantly
less with the use of subconjunctival
viscoelastic.
During DCR surgery it helps in identifying
lacrimal sac.
 Viscoelastics have role in canalicular
repair where the uninjured canaliculus is
irrigated with the fluorescin dye tinted
viscoelastic, that spills from the other end ;
helping to locate the proximal end of the
proximal canaliculus. DR PRAVIN RAI 38
RECENT USES
VISCOSTAINING OF CAPSULE
Dye mixed with OVD called as
viscostaining of ant. Lens
capsule covers ant capsule
without coming in contact with
corneal endothelium.
DR PRAVIN RAI 39
VISCO ANASTHESIA
 Mixture of OVD with an anesthetic solution( Known as
VISTHESIA) had advantage of viscosurgery,
maintainence of ACD, capsular bag extension,
protecting of corneal endothelium.
 Prolongs anesthesia
 No extra surgical step for intracameral inj. of lidocaine.
 Contains topical component -0.3% hyaluronic acid
with 2% lidocaine in single dose unit.

COMPLICATIONS OF OVD USE
 Post op increase in IOP
- occurs in 1st 6-24hrs & resolves
spontaneously within 72hrs.
 Crystallization of IOL surfaces
- Due to precipitation or deposition of
viscoelastic solution.
- Fern like or amorphous appearance
- IOL should be explanted and
exchanged.
DR PRAVIN RAI 42
Capsular Bag Distention
syndrome(CBDS)
Characterized by accumulation of liquefied
substance within a closed chamber inside
the capsular bag, formed because the lens
nucleus or the PCIOL optic occludes the
ant. Capsule opening created by
capsulorhexis.
Classified as:
1. Intra op- time of nucleus luxation
following hydro dissection
2. Early post-op
3. Late post op- with liquefied after
DR PRAVIN RAI 43
Eg- use of high density viscoelstic agent like
Healon GV causes late CBS
Reduced distance visual acuity and improved
near acuity due to induced myopia; forward shift
of IOL.
IOP is normal, despite shallow anterior
chamber.
Treatment is done by YAG laser application to
anterior capsule to allow OVD to escape
anteriorly or posterior capsule may be lasered
with escape of OVD posteriorly.
DR PRAVIN RAI 44
DR PRAVIN RAI 45
Calcific band keratopathy:
- Occurs with chondriotin sulfate containing
OVDs.
Pseudoanterior uveitis:
-Due to OVDs viscous nature & the electrostatic
charge of it
- RBCs & inflammatory cells remain in AC
giving it appearance of uveitis.
-Spontaneously resolve within 3 days
- Intraocular hemorrhage may be trapped
between vitreous space & OVD in AC mimicking
VH.
DR PRAVIN RAI 46
Wound Burns
 The OVD itself does not cause the
incisional burn; however, OVDs can
trigger temperature increases during
phacoemulsification.
 The major contributors to elevated
incision temperature included incision
size, ultrasound power, duty cycle,
vacuum setting, tip design and presence
of an OVD.
 This can be avoided by preventing
obstruction of the flow with OVD by
creating a fluid space around the
ultrasound tip.
